Nakamura, who is in his 10th year as a professional player, participated in 137 games last season and won his third Golden Glove Award as a second-rounder, but his batting average was .220, the highest among players who have reached the required number of at-bats. It got lower.



One of the themes of the camp was to improve batting power, and in addition to the bats used in games, the students practiced batting using a mascot bat that is 90 centimeters long and weighs 1 kilogram, which is about 5 centimeters longer and 100 grams heavier than usual. is.
